The district hospital serving Bumthang Dzongkhag in central Bhutan, located in the town of Jakar at approximately 2,600 meters elevation. With around 25 beds, it provides general medicine, obstetrics, pediatrics, basic surgery, dental services, and emergency care to a catchment population of approximately 17,800 across Bumthang's four gewogs. As the healthcare hub for central Bhutan's highland communities and a growing number of tourists visiting the region's ancient temples and the Ura Valley, the hospital plays a vital role in Bhutan's free public health system.
